Introduction

The DSPIC30F6010AT-20I/PT is a digital signal controller (DSC) belonging to the dsPIC30F family of microcontrollers. This entry provides an overview of the product, including its category, use, characteristics, package, specifications, pin configuration, functional features, advantages and disadvantages, working principles, application field plans, and alternative models.

Basic Information Overview

  • Category: Digital Signal Controller (DSC)
  • Use: The DSPIC30F6010AT-20I/PT is designed for applications that require high-performance digital signal processing and control functions.
  • Characteristics: It features a high-speed core, integrated peripherals, and advanced analog functionality, making it suitable for demanding real-time control applications.
  • Package: The DSPIC30F6010AT-20I/PT is available in a 64-pin TQFP package.
  • Essence: Its essence lies in providing efficient digital signal processing and control capabilities in a compact and versatile form factor.
  • Packaging/Quantity: It is typically supplied in tape and reel packaging with a specified quantity per reel.

Specifications

The DSPIC30F6010AT-20I/PT offers the following key specifications: - High-Speed Core: Operates at up to 20 MIPS for quick response in real-time applications. - Integrated Peripherals: Includes multiple communication interfaces, analog-to-digital converters, and pulse-width modulation modules for versatile connectivity and control options. - Memory: Offers ample program memory and data memory for storing code and variables. - Operating Voltage: Supports a wide voltage range for flexibility in various power supply configurations.

  1. Question: What is the maximum operating frequency of DSPIC30F6010AT-20I/PT?
    Answer: The maximum operating frequency of DSPIC30F6010AT-20I/PT is 20 MIPS.

  2. Question: What are the key features of DSPIC30F6010AT-20I/PT?
    Answer: DSPIC30F6010AT-20I/PT features 12-bit ADC, motor control PWM, and multiple communication interfaces.

  3. Question: Can DSPIC30F6010AT-20I/PT be used for motor control applications?
    Answer: Yes, DSPIC30F6010AT-20I/PT is suitable for motor control applications due to its integrated motor control PWM.

  4. Question: What are the recommended operating conditions for DSPIC30F6010AT-20I/PT?
    Answer: The recommended operating voltage range is 2.5V to 5.5V, and the temperature range is -40°C to 125°C.

  5. Question: Does DSPIC30F6010AT-20I/PT support communication interfaces?
    Answer: Yes, DSPIC30F6010AT-20I/PT supports UART, SPI, and I2C communication interfaces.

  6. Question: Is DSPIC30F6010AT-20I/PT suitable for digital power supply applications?
    Answer: Yes, DSPIC30F6010AT-20I/PT can be used in digital power supply applications due to its high-speed ADC and PWM capabilities.

  7. Question: What development tools are available for programming DSPIC30F6010AT-20I/PT?
    Answer: Development tools such as MPLAB X IDE and MPLAB XC16 Compiler can be used for programming DSPIC30F6010AT-20I/PT.

  8. Question: Can DSPIC30F6010AT-20I/PT be used in automotive applications?
    Answer: Yes, DSPIC30F6010AT-20I/PT is AEC-Q100 Grade 1 qualified, making it suitable for automotive applications.

  9. Question: What are the memory options available in DSPIC30F6010AT-20I/PT?
    Answer: DSPIC30F6010AT-20I/PT features up to 144 KB of flash memory and 8 KB of RAM.
